2. <strong>Operations</strong> Section: Directs all tactical operations of an incident including<br />

implementation of response/recovery activities according to established incident<br />

management procedures and protocols, care of students, first aid, crisis intervention,<br />

search and rescue, site security, damage assessment, evacuations, and the release of<br />

students to parents.<br />

Specific responsibilities include:<br />

Analyze school staffing to develop a Parent-Student Reunification <strong>Plan</strong>, and<br />

implement an incident action plan.<br />

Monitor site utilities (i.e., electric, gas, water, heat/ventilation/air conditioning)<br />

and shut off only if danger exists or directed by Incident Commander, and assist in<br />

securing facility.<br />

Establish medical triage with staff trained in first aid and CPR, provide and<br />

oversee care given to injured persons, distribute supplies, and request additional<br />

supplies from the Logistics Section.<br />

Provide and access psychological first aid services for those in need, and access<br />

local/regional providers for ongoing crisis counseling for students, staff, and<br />

parents.<br />

Coordinate the rationed distribution of food and water, establish secondary toilet<br />

facilities in the event of water or plumbing failure, and request needed supplies from<br />

the Logistics Section.<br />

Document all activities.<br />
